In compliance with the federal Violence Against Women Act, no court costs or attorneys' fees shall be assessed for http://ncleg.gov/Laws/GeneralStatutes WebNorth Dakota applies a law called a "statute of limitations" to personal injury cases filed in court. This law sets a time limit of six years to file a court case after an injury and two years to file a case after a wrongful death. These time limits typically start running on the date of the accident or injury. how do i backup outlook 2013

North Carolina's mandatory minimum insurance requirements include liability insurance of at least: $25,000 for bodily injury to or death of one person, $60,000 for bodily injury to or death of more than one persons. $25,000 for property damage in any one accident.
